Mississippi bluesman, Jimmy “Duck” Holmes, plays a distinct straight from the Delta Bentonia Blues that has gained him recognition across the world. Hear Holmes play solo acoustic guitar and soulful vocals in an intimate salon setting. Choreographer Ralph Lemon, a long-time friend, speaks with Holmes about his life, art and ownership of the oldest known juke joint in Mississippi: the Blue Front.
